1. Start Small
If you are just starting out, don’t expect to become the 800 pound gorilla in your niche the first week. I’d suggest picking a smaller niche and getting a profitable campaign under your belt first. Then you can tackle the ringtones, dating, and financial offers. Also, build your campaigns out over time, add a few hundred keywords a day, to get the feel of how to manage the offer. Dumping 20,000 keywords into a campaign will just get you frustrated, not to mention a huge CC bill.

3. Split Test
You’d be amazed at how just the smallest changes can bring a losing campaign into a profitable one. Be sure to split test, if you’re not you’re leaving a lot of money on the table. I’ve literally seen conversions double from just 1 tweak. Test the ad copy, headlines, images, landing page copy, call to action etc… This is just part of the optimizing.
4. Use the Technology Given
Their are a handful of extremely useful tools that are available to the affiliate, lots of them free. Use them. Things like adwords editor, prosper202, keyword discovery, wordze, aweber, typo tool, etc. Take full advantage of these tools. They will not only make your life much simpler but can speed up the process of cranking out campaigns and better optimizing them.

5. Speak Their Language
It’s important on your landing page to speak the visitor’s language. Is your target customer young, old, mothers, dog owners, webmasters, etc … The more your landing page copy sounds like them the more they will listen. Also, pulling your keywords into your lander can really give conversions a nice boost.

6. Outsource
Being a one-man business can get overwhelming very quick. Easy to burnout. Two basic things you can outsource are web design and content. Most of my content and some design work as well as some keyword research I outsource. Plan out a campaign from start to finish and break it up into smaller tasks. This may give you some ideas at other areas you can possibly outsource. It’s helpful to focus on your strengths and hire someone else do the work in areas your weakest in. Use sites like elance, getafreelancer, and odesk.
